Man of Steel AND Batman vs. Superman director Zack Snyder talked about his original plans for Superman in the DCEU. He explains how he would have completed the Man of Steel arc in his discarded sequels.
GQ recently spoke with the director to discuss his film career and during the conversation, Snyder delved into his decision to end his Justice League cut with a glimpse into the future that reveals Superman eventually falling under Darkseid’s control.
It even returned to the DCEU’s “Knightmare” timeline, with Batman leading a team of heroes and villains plotting to take down Superman.
Speaking about Superman’s redemption arc, Snyder said, “He should have succumbed to Anti-Life, been destroyed, turned the clock back and then had his chance for this battle against Darkseid.”
“If you…” he continued, “that would have ended his trilogy of becoming this guardian and, in a way, brought him back to his humanity.”
It would have been really interesting to see Snyder tell his complete Superman story, but as you know, through a series of frustrating events, everything fell apart, and that’s something we’ll never see.
